💡
原文英文,约2000词,阅读约需8分钟。
📝
内容提要
贝叶斯回归与传统回归的主要区别在于将参数视为概率分布,从而量化预测的不确定性。这种方法在医疗诊断、自动驾驶和金融预测等高风险场景中尤为重要,因为它提供了预测的置信区间,帮助决策者理解模型的信心。使用Python的scikit-learn库可以方便地实现贝叶斯回归,模型不仅能给出预测值,还能提供预测的不确定性。
🎯
关键要点
- 贝叶斯回归与传统回归的主要区别在于将参数视为概率分布,从而量化预测的不确定性。
- 传统回归模型使用固定的参数值进行预测,而贝叶斯回归则通过概率分布处理参数,考虑预测的不确定性。
- 在医疗诊断、自动驾驶和金融预测等高风险场景中,贝叶斯回归提供了预测的置信区间,帮助决策者理解模型的信心。
- 使用Python的scikit-learn库可以方便地实现贝叶斯回归,模型不仅能给出预测值,还能提供预测的不确定性。
- 贝叶斯回归的学习过程是寻找参数的后验分布,而不是单一的最佳参数值。
- 通过对模型权重进行采样,贝叶斯回归可以生成一系列可能的预测值,从而形成预测的置信区间。
❓
延伸问答
贝叶斯回归与传统回归的主要区别是什么?
贝叶斯回归将参数视为概率分布,量化预测的不确定性,而传统回归使用固定的参数值进行预测。
贝叶斯回归在什么场景中特别重要?
贝叶斯回归在医疗诊断、自动驾驶和金融预测等高风险场景中尤为重要,因为它提供了预测的置信区间。
如何在Python中实现贝叶斯回归?
可以使用scikit-learn库中的BayesianRidge对象来实现贝叶斯回归,创建模型实例并拟合训练数据后即可进行预测。
贝叶斯回归如何处理预测的不确定性?
贝叶斯回归通过对模型权重进行采样,生成一系列可能的预测值,从而形成预测的置信区间。
贝叶斯回归的学习过程是怎样的?
贝叶斯回归的学习过程是寻找参数的后验分布,而不是单一的最佳参数值。
贝叶斯回归的预测结果有什么特点?
贝叶斯回归的预测结果是概率分布,而不是单一的点估计,这使得预测结果具有不确定性。
➡️